    Changing the brake pads.

    I took the entire caliper off and the pads would not fit. Found out I had the wrong pads. Drive to Hoppers to pick up the correct pads. Get home, removed just the carrier? push the piston back. One of the caliper slides was stiff so that got a bit of a clean and a bit of grease. Then fitted the pads. I noticed the the dust boot on the passenger side rear sway bar link was torn. The driver side sway bar link was broken. Now to source a pair of these.
